Not every CCTV system is installed only to catch an intruder.

In businesses, warehouses, cold stores, factories and estates, CCTV often becomes part of operational memory.

Who received the delivery?

Which vehicle entered the yard?

Was the stock loaded?

Did the staff member use the restricted door?

Was the complaint accurate?

What happened before the access event?

These are not ordinary security questions. They are operational dispute questions.

They need a different kind of camera thinking.

Movement is not the same as evidence

A camera can show movement and still fail to answer the business question.

For example, a wide camera may show that people were near a dispatch area. It may not show which item was handed over. A yard camera may show that a truck arrived. It may not show the registration clearly. A warehouse camera may show a forklift moving. It may not show whether the correct pallet was loaded.

That difference matters.

Operational CCTV should be designed around the question that will be asked later.

If the question is “did someone enter the yard?”, a wide view may be enough.

If the question is “which vehicle collected that delivery?”, the camera may need a tighter vehicle or gate view.

If the question is “was the correct item handed over?”, the system may need a dedicated handover-point camera.

Each camera should have a job

On commercial sites, DG Technologies prefers to think in camera jobs.

Some cameras give context.

Some identify people.

Some identify vehicles.

Some protect a doorway.

Some show a process.

Some confirm activity after an access-control event.

Some support safety.

This avoids the common mistake of placing cameras only where they are easy to cable or where they give a pleasing wide view.

A camera should earn its place.

If nobody can explain what question a camera answers, the view may need to be reconsidered.

Operations happen in sequences

Disputes rarely involve one single moment.

They involve a sequence:

  • vehicle arrives,
  • gate opens,
  • person enters,
  • goods are moved,
  • paperwork is signed,
  • vehicle leaves.

If only one camera captures part of that sequence, the story may remain incomplete.

Good commercial CCTV design considers the path of movement through the site. The system should help the manager follow an event from one camera to the next without guessing.

This is where camera names, time accuracy and playback training become important.

Access control should have visual context

Access systems create records.

A tag was used. A biometric reader accepted someone. A gate opened. A door unlocked.

That record is useful, but it does not always prove who was physically present or what happened around the access event.

CCTV adds context.

If a restricted door opens, the camera should show the approach. If a gate opens after hours, the camera should show the vehicle or person. If a staff entrance is controlled, the view should help management understand the event.

This is why CCTV and access control should be planned together.

When they are designed separately, the business may have logs without useful pictures, or pictures without useful event context.

Retention must match when disputes are discovered

Operational disputes are often discovered late.

Stock does not balance. A client queries a delivery. A manager reviews paperwork. A staff issue is raised. A supplier disputes a handover.

By then, days or weeks may have passed.

If the recorder has already overwritten the footage, the system cannot help.

For operational CCTV, retention should be discussed honestly before installation. Camera resolution, frame rate, compression, motion settings, recording schedules and hard-drive capacity all affect how long footage remains available.

The right retention period depends on the business process, not only the camera count.

Export process should be part of the system

When a dispute happens, footage may need to be exported quickly.

The person doing that may not be the owner. It may be a manager, supervisor, administrator or security person.

They need to know:

  • which cameras to check,
  • how to search the correct time,
  • how to export the clip,
  • what format the system creates,
  • who is allowed to release footage,
  • how to preserve important clips before overwrite.

Industrial sites need infrastructure thinking

Once a CCTV system supports operations, it becomes infrastructure.

The design may include multiple cabinets, fibre links, PoE switches, UPS power, labelled patch panels, NVR storage planning, network segregation and documented camera allocation.

That is why large CCTV jobs should not be treated like a few cameras added to a building.

They require planning.
